| has gloss | eng: The cross-strung harp is a multi-course harp that has two rows of strings which intersect without touching. While accidentals are played on the pedal harp via the pedals and on the lever harp with levers, the cross-strung harp features two rows so each of the twelve semitones of the chromatic scale has its own string. |
